
The global market for Differential Oscillator was valued at US$ 1272 million in the year 2024 and is projected to reach a revised size of US$ 1705 million by 2031, growing at a CAGR of 4.8% during the forecast period.

A differential oscillator is an electronic oscillator with two interconnected output signals, usually a positive phase and a negative phase signal. The main feature of this oscillator is to use the characteristics of differential signals to improve the system's ability to suppress noise and enhance signal stability and reliability.
Quartz crystal components are frequency control components made using the piezoelectric effect of quartz crystals. They can generate stable pulses and are widely used in oscillation circuits of various electronic products, such as frequency generators in communication systems, etc. They generate clock signals for data processing equipment and provide reference signals for specific systems. Known as the "heart of digital circuits", they are widely used in aerospace, military, civil, and daily consumer electronics.
The frequent launch of consumer electronics products is expected to drive the development of the crystal oscillator market. In the consumer electronics industry, frequency control products are important, and crystal oscillators are often used for this application. Therefore, crystal oscillators are widely used in various consumer electronics products, such as smart wearable devices, mobile phones, video games, and cable TV systems. The growing popularity of mobile devices such as smartphones and tablets has created a huge demand for crystal oscillators. Depending on the application processor, partitions, and other functions it supports, a typical smartphone or tablet design can contain multiple timing devices, including one or more 32 kHz quartz crystals (according to SiTime Corporation).
The fastest growth is expected in the Asia-Pacific region due to the rapid expansion of the smartphone consumer base in major economies in the region, such as India and China. Recent technological breakthroughs have aided in the advancement of new oscillators that can make the entire process more efficient and significantly improve the accuracy of different applications. Moreover, China is the world’s largest producer and exporter of consumer electronics. Hence, it is one of the most prominent regions in the market, with oscillators being used extensively in a wide range of electronic devices.
In Japan, the automotive industry accounts for a large portion of the total demand for oscillators, becoming the fifth largest automotive market in 2022, according to the German Association of the Automotive Industry (VDA). Oscillators are widely used in automotive applications, including brake control, anti-blocking systems, airbags, and tire pressure monitoring systems. South Korea is another important market for crystal oscillators in the region, as the country’s end-user industries are adopting the technology in large numbers. Moreover, Korea Aerospace Industries (KAI), the country’s only aircraft manufacturer, recently revealed its ambition to become the world’s seventh-largest aerospace company by 2050 through significant investments in next-generation businesses. Such investments in the aerospace industry are also creating favorable growth prospects for the market.
